声明
1 绪论
1.1课题研究背景及意义
1.2国内外发展现状
1.2.1国外发展现状
1.2.2国内发展现状
1.3智能家居存在的问题及本文研究内容
1.3.1智能家居存在的问题
1.3.2本文研究内容
1.4章节安排
2 系统相关技术介绍
2.1系统控制方案的选择
2.1.1以红外遥控为基础的控制
2.1.2基于蓝牙通信技术的控制
2.1.3基于ZigBee技术的控制
2.1.4以无线网络传输技术为基础的控制
2.2关键技术
2.2.1 Wi-Fi网关的构成要素
2.2.2 Wi-Fi协议
2.2.3 Wi-Fi探针技术
2.3 Keil MDK平台介绍
2.4远程控制技术
2.4.1 TCP 协议概述
2.4.2 TCP协议客户端与服务端的通信
2.5本章小结
3 系统的硬件设计
3.1智能家居系统的整体构架
3.2系统部件功能概述
3.2.1远程服务器
3.2.2 Wi-Fi网关
3.2.3智能家居组件
3.2.4控制终端
3.3 网关的硬件设计
3.4 STM32简介
3.4.1 STM32F103的总线系统组成
3.4.2 STM32功能介绍
3.5传感器组件
3.5.1人体红外传感器HC-SR501
3.5.2火焰传感器
3.5.3温湿度传感器
3.6室内空气质量检测及净化模块
3.6.1环境空气检测模块
3.6.2空气净化模块
3.7控制系统模块
(1) 电源模块
(2) 复位电路
(3)时钟电路
(4)SWD 下载电路
(5)蜂鸣器驱动模块
3.8人机界面模块
3.9本章小结
4 系统应用软件设计
4.1智能家居远程通信设计
4.1.1 远程服务的建立
4.1.2 家居环境的检测
4.1.3 移动APP的界面设计
4.2智能家居的本地软件设计
4.2.1 串口设置
4.2.2 数据发送
4.2.3 数据采集
4.3 Wi-Fi探针的实现
4.4远程监控界面展示
4.5本章小结
5 系统测试与分析
5.1系统功能测试
5.1.1 家居安全性能模块测试
5.1.2 家居舒适度性能模块测试
5.2系统可靠性检测
5.3本章小结
结论
参考文献
内蒙古科技大学;